BEL AIR (AP) - A two-time convicted murderer who killed for sexual thrill confessed to an investigator that he strangled another inmate aboard a state prison bus, just as he said he would, a prosecutor said yesterday as the capital murder trial began. Find Us On Facebook
A defense attorney said Kevin J. Johns can't be held responsible for the Feb. 2, 2005, slaying of Philip Parker Jr. because Johns is insane and couldn't control himself.
Johns, who faces a possible death penalty if convicted, waived his right to a jury trial yesterday, leaving Judge Emory A. Plitt Jr. to decide...
